jack DCHP-1 (pre-1967)
1 n.
a large species of pike, Esox lucius, found in northern waters.
See also: northern pike jackfish
2 n.
a light used at night to attract fish.
See also: jacklight ((n.)) (def. 1)
3 n. — Nfld.
a small two-masted fishing schooner, sometimes equipped with outriggers.
See also: jackboat
4 n.
a person whose occupation is logging (def. 2).
See also: logger (def. 1) logging (def. 2) lumberjack (def. 1)
5a n.
any of several large North American hares found in the West, as Lepus americanus and, especially, L. townsendii.
